If you're in Greater Williamsburg, Virginia, you're likely to find several Turquoise Tables, which are bright and bold places where people can come together for peace, comfort, reflection and connection.

Hosted by the Greater Williamsburg Chamber of Commerce, the Pathways2Careers program connects local high school and high-school-level homeschool students with businesses in Greater Williamsburg. The program is open to 9th-12th grade students. Each business tour takes place in the evening, and dinner is provided. Attire is business casual, which includes polos, button-down shirts, blouses, sweaters, dresses, skirts, pants, and close-toed shoes. To end the program, students will have the opportunity to apply for internships and externships with our Business Partners. Students in grades 11 and 12 will also have the opportunity to interview to receive one of a limited number of college or trade school scholarships. There is no cost to participate in the program.
